Most fire alarm pull stations (conventional) have dual contacts. 1 can be used to activate the alarm and the other to open the mag ckt.

in your particular case, a relay seems to be the answer.

As far as releasing doors,in older buildings,unless being re-certified,most jurisdictions will not require the release upgrade.

If this is a new install,relays are in order.


Inspired from another site. Re- OSHA standard,Hospitals and such.
"1926.34(a)

"General." In every building or structure exits shall be so arranged and maintained as to provide free and unobstructed egress from all parts of the building or structure at all times when it is occupied. No lock or fastening to prevent free escape from the inside of any building shall be installed except in mental, penal, or corrective institutions where supervisory personnel is continually on duty and effective provisions are made to remove occupants in case of fire or other emergency.
